Sean Paul To Play London Indig02 On June 26, 2012
LONDON, UK (Top40 Charts/ Live Nation) Jamaican superstar Sean Paul has announced that he will play the Indig02 in London on Tuesday 26th June. Sean Paul tickets go on-sale Friday 1st June and are available from www.livenation.co.uk or www.ticketmaster.co.uk.

The tour will feature tracks from new album "Tomahawk Technique", including the infectious anthem, "She Doesn't Mind" and "Got 2 Luv U" ft. Alexis Jordan, which has become a Top Ten hit in eight countries, reaching Number One in France and receiving Gold or Platinum status in five. The collection also features an appearance by Kelly Rowland as well as production from industry heavyweights like Benny Blanco (Katy Perry, Justin Bieber, Wiz Khalifa, Ke$ha), Rico Love (Natasha Bedingfield, Nelly, Diddy, Usher) and Stargate (Rihanna, Ne-Yo, Chris Brown).

Sean Paul, who has sold over 10 Million albums worldwide since bursting onto the scene in 2000 with Stage One, had spent the past year working on his long awaited follow up to his 2009 Grammy nominated album "Imperial Blaze" which featured the hit single "So Fine." "Tomahawk Technique" showcases a modified direction for Sean, who challenged his new producers to submit their interpretations of a dancehall beat while keeping the global pop sound they are known for.

Armed with a new look and an energized passion for music, the past year has produced a creative outburst from Sean, as his emergence as a producer, helming the track "Roll Wid Di Don" on "Tomahawk Technique" and working with artists like Cecile, Tami Chynn, Mr. Vegas, Wayne Marshall on his critically acclaimed Riddim album "Blaze Fia" and it's follow up "Material, has been matched by a stream of new music and collaborations with artists including Pitbull, T-Pain, Ludacris, Bob Sinclar, CongoRock, Mya and Kelly Rowland. After a brief hiatus from performing, Sean Paul came back onto the scene with an international summer tour visiting Portugal, Rome, Naples, Cape Verde, Ibiza, Germany, London (for the One Love Peace Festival), Bristol, South Cyprus and Canada.

"Tomahawk Technique" is the next step in Sean's continual pop dominance and follows in the footsteps of his classic albums that also include the multi-platinum, Grammy-winning Dutty Rock, which featured his breakout hit "Gimme The Light" and the platinum smash The Trinity, which was highlighted by the Top 10 single "We Be Burnin'" and the #1 hit "Temperature." With an undeniable track record for crafting hit singles as a solo artist, including cuts like "Deport Them," "Like Glue," "Give It Up To Me" and "Get Busy," as well as a history of taking other artists' songs to the next level through tracks like Beyonce's "Baby Boy," Jay Sean's "Do You Remember" and Blue Cantrell's "Breathe," Sean Paul has established himself as one of the seminal pop voices of his generation.
